PhD position on semiconductor photonic integrated lasers and circuits for Optical Coherence Tomography at 1300nm.

Functieomschrijving

This project concerns investigations on and development of a widely tunable laser for a miniaturized scanning source optical coherence tomography (OCT) system. The laser will be realized on a single optical chip using 1300 nm semiconductor photonic integration technology. There are two main aspects to this project. The investigations into the laser will focus on a new type of integrated tunable laser with an intrinsically low sensitivity for optical feedback combined with a wide scanning range. This is essential for integration of the complete optical coherence tomography system. The application of the laser in an OCT system will be done in collaboration with a PhD student at the Biomedical Engineering and Physics department at the Academic Medical Centre in Amsterdam. The photonic integration technology to be used to fabricate the laser will be an adaptation of existing indium phosphide based technology that can work at 1550nm. This technology is to be developed in collaboration with the company Smart Photonics B.V..
